Aims: Vaccination is the only approach to prevent hepatitis B virus infection, But some people do not get a good immune response to the commercial hepatitis B vaccine. The purpose of the present study was to compare the immunization of Iran's Hepatitis B vaccine, vaccine formulated in montanide ISA ۷۲۰ adjuvant and Fendrix vaccine from GSK company on the Balb/c mice. Materials and Methods: In this experimental study, ۵۴ female inbred Balb/c mice were injected in three different formulations of vaccine subcutaneously with two-week intervals. Quantitative amount of IFN-γ, IL-۴, and IL-۲ cytokines and the IFN-γ/IL-۴ ratio from spleen cell culture Supernatant and the anti-HBs Ag antibody level After each injection withBlood sampling were evaluated by ELISA method. Data were analyzed by Graphpad prism ۶.۱ software via one way analysis of variance. Findings: The vaccine recipient groups did not show significant differences in IFN-γ, IL-۲ cytokines and IFN-γ/ IL-۴ ratio (p>۰.۰۵). Iranian commercial vaccine significantly increased the cytokine IL-۴ in comparison with the Fendrix and HBs-MON۷۲۰ groups (p<۰.۰۵). Antibody responses after the first and second injection of Fendrix and HBs-MON۷۲۰ showed a significant increase in comparison with the HBS-ALUM group (p<۰.۰۵), but no significant difference was observed after the third injection (p>۰.۰۵). Conclusion: Cytokine responses in The Fendrix vaccine and HBs-MON۷۲۰ vaccine are partly similar to the Iran's Hepatitis B vaccine but after two injections, Fendrix and HBs-MON۷۲۰ vaccine showed a higher antibody response.
